fix that the profession name was pressable

This commit is contained in:
Dawid Wysokiński 2021-05-17 22:02:50 +02:00
parent a7c9d0faed
commit 9bab693c87
1 changed files with 6 additions and 3 deletions

View File

@ -1,4 +1,4 @@
import React, { Fragment, useCallback, memo } from 'react';
import React, { Fragment, useMemo, memo } from 'react';
import { Icon, Left, ListItem, NativeBase, Right, Text } from 'native-base';
export interface ListItemProps
@ -15,10 +15,13 @@ const MyListItem = ({
itemHeader,
id,
}: ListItemProps) => {
const handlePress = useCallback(() => {
const handlePress = useMemo(() => {
if (onPress && id) {
onPress(id);
return () => {
onPress(id);
};
}
return undefined;
}, [onPress, id]);
return (